Amharic[edit]


Etymology[edit]
From Proto-Semitic *bayt-. Cognates include Ge'ez ቤት (bet) and Tigrinya ቤት (bet).
Pronunciation[edit]
Noun[edit]
ቤት • (bet) m
- house
- room
- family
- generation
- stall, stable
- verse (of poetry)
- box, sheath
- (grammar) person
- (mathematics) period
